ATCX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2022 in Review

60 of the 6,340 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Atlas Technical Consultants, Inc. Class A Common Stock (ATCX) for Q1 2022, worth a combined $129M — up 86% from $69.3M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 15 funds opened new ATCX positions and 8 closed out — a net gain of 7 holders — while 21 added to existing stakes and 16 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Mirae Asset Global Investments, opening a new position worth an estimated $19.6M. The largest seller was ACK Asset Management, cutting an estimated $3.13M.
